About This Item

Boston: Beacon Press, 1939. Book. Illus. by Beaman, Richard B.. Very Good. Cloth. First Edition.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. First edition. 8vo. Cloth with pasted down title & graphics on front board. Black and white illustrations and photographs. Decorative endpapers. A readable history of Egypt, mummies, the Gods, and more. Pasted down illustration on cover is bubbled a bit. Moderate shelfwear. Interior clean and tight. Very good..

Glossary

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:

Shelfwear
Minor wear resulting from a book being place on, and taken from a bookshelf, especially along the bottom edge.
